Depends on what you want designed.

If you want a technical part, I'd contract a draftsman to do the work. If you want to do signs and trinkets, you want a graphic designer. The biggest thing is to make sure the files actually do engrave/cut well. It's not really complicated to setup the files so that it will work this way. Just takes a bit of testing.
